No major structural cracks or breaks observed.<br> <br> A substantial Victorian cast metal figural sculpture depicting a classical seated cherub or putti on a naturalistic floral base. The figure holds what appears to be a cornucopia or shell vessel in the left hand, with draped fabric across the lap. The circular base is decorated with high-relief botanical motifs including flowers, leaves, and shells. The modelling throughout is competent and well-detailed, with the figure intended to be viewed in the round. The flat platform at the top of the head is a strong indicator that this piece originally served as a figural lamp base, candelabrum support, or tazza stand, with an upper fitting now missing. Cast in iron or spelter alloy with an aged dark brown-black patina. No foundry marks or maker's stamps have been identified on inspection of the underside or base.
